Farningham Road to Crowhurst by train

A train trip from Farningham Road to Crowhurst takes about 2hrs 46 mins on average, covering roughly 37 miles (60 kilometres). With around 19 trains running each day, there's plenty of flexibility for your travel plans. If you book in advance, you can grab tickets starting from just £29.80, making it a budget-friendly option for those who plan ahead.

What are my cheap ticket options for Farningham Road to Crowhurst journeys?

From booking in Advance, to our FairSplits, here are our tips for you to find the best price

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Facilities and Amenities

Farningham Road train station, though compact, is equipped with the essentials for a comfortable journey. The ticket office operates weekdays from 6:10 AM to 10:30 AM, with ticket machines available for those needing to purchase or collect tickets outside these hours. Conveniently, the station provides accessible ticket machines by the entrance to platform 1.

While there are no step-free interchanges between platforms, accessibility remains a priority. Step-free access is available for services towards London from platform 1 and away from London via an unmade footpath to platform 2. Assistance for those with reduced mobility is actively provided, with staffed help points present to make your journey as effortless as possible during specific hours.

Additional Amenities

Travelers will find a delightful coffee kiosk to grab a refreshing drink before their journey. Unfortunately, the station lacks several amenities such as Wi-Fi, public toilets, and a waiting room. Car parking is managed by APCOA, with 36 spaces and a reasonable daily rate, ensuring your vehicle is safely stationed while you travel. For those on two wheels, cycle stands are available for bicycle storage.

Facilities and Amenities at Crowhurst Station

Crowhurst Station may be small, but it serves the needs of its passengers efficiently. The station's ticket office operates from 06:00 to 10:00 on weekdays, with automatic machines available for purchasing and collecting tickets both online and at the station. Do note that smartcards are not issued or validated here, although traditional paper tickets are fully supported.

Facilities for those requiring assistance are thoughtfully provided. While full step-free access isn't available, platform 1 does offer it for those heading towards London, complete with accessible ticket machines stationed there. A help point is available for any on-the-go assistance, and station staff are present during ticket office hours to aid where necessary. CCTV is operational for enhanced security, bringing peace of mind to passengers awaiting trains. The station holds a Secure Station accreditation, demonstrating its commitment to passenger safety and security.
